Abstract

The heat and sound insulating panel comprises a hollow casing made of plastics material and enclosing a hermetically sealed evacuated space. The walls of the panel are supported against inward collapse by small dia. spacers extending between the walls. About 80% of the thickness of the panel may be hollow space and the evacuation may be down to 10-6 Torr. The panels may be flat or shaped in accordance with given applications.

The previous insulating materials unfortunately have too low a thermal resistance, so that the insulating layer has to be very thick in order to achieve adequate insulation. Since too much usable space is lost as a result, the insulation is neglected, which in turn results in greater noise pollution and higher heating costs. The invention is based on the object of ensuring significantly better insulation with a reduced wall cross-section. This object was achieved according to the invention in that the air is sucked in (up to 10-6 Torr) from a hollow plastic plate (approx. 80% of the thickness cavity, 10% wall material). So that there is no change in cross-section in the case of large areas, the two large parallel areas are supported against each other by thin pegs (? 2 mm). Depending on the negative pressure, there are 1 4 cones per 20 cm2. Since the vacuum conducts neither heat nor sound, the heat and sound only travel through the surface and the struts. However, that's only about 2 of the isolated area. In the case of cooling devices, the electricity costs can be reduced considerably. In residential construction, the walls can be built thinner. If the panels are screwed on, plastering is no longer necessary, a smooth, permanent surface is created and heating costs can be saved. In vehicle construction so far there has only been inadequate insulation possible. The space conditions did not allow for a better one with the usual insulating materials. Since the plates of my invention are made of plastic, they can be manufactured in any shape and can also be used successfully in automobile construction.
